Green Day, Franz, Snoop Dogg design wristbands for charity.
LONDON, UK [Friday Nov.18.2005] /WMQT.com/ -- Green Day, Franz Ferdinand, Snoop Dogg and the Killers are among the musicians banding together for charity.
These artists have teamed with the charity artwork project 21st Century Leaders to design unique wristbands to raise money for worthy causes. The campaign is called "Whatever It Takes," and it aims to raise $3 million over three years for various charities.
The wristbands come in different colors and feature artwork and sayings contributed by each artist.
Green Day's black and red wristband benefits Greenpeace. Franz Ferdinand's wristband reads "Throw Away Your Old Guns" and helps the Brit Trust and Trade Plus Aid.
The black, green and red wristband designed by rapper Snoop Dogg reads "Love 'n' Let Love," and proceeds from its sale benefit the Snoop Youth Football League.
Each member from the Killers also designed a band, with the proceeds going to Greenpeace, The Toothfairy Foundation, and Rights and Humanity. And the Foo Fighters' wristband, which reads "Take Life By The Horns," benefits Save the Children.
Other artists who designed wristbands for the project include David Bowie, Joss Stone, Paul McCartney, Scissor Sisters, Ozzy Osbourne, Velvet Revolver, Funeral For A Friend, and Anthrax.
